About PLA Unit 61486
PLA Unit 61486 is a People's Liberation Army unit that has been alleged to be a source of cyberattacks, including spear-phishing attacks, as part of a Chinese campaign to steal trade and military secrets from foreign targets.
PLA Unit 61486 is a People's Liberation Army unit that has been alleged to be a source of cyberattacks, including spear-phishing attacks, as part of a Chinese campaign to steal trade and military secrets from foreign targets.